;=== ADC0832读数据子程序===ADCONV:SETB ADDI ;初始化通道选择NOPNOPCLR ADCS ;拉低/CS端NOPNOPSETB ADCLK ;拉高CLK端NOPNOPCLR ADCLK ;拉低CLK端,形成下降沿MOV A,BMOV C,ACC.1 ;下图为ADC0832串行A-D转换工作时序,从图中看出,其工作时序分为两个阶段:第一阶段为起始和通道配置,由CPU发送,从ADC0832DI端输入;第二阶段为A-D转换数据输出,由ADC0832从DO端输出,CP
硬件电路图,如图:四.控制程序1.控制时序当ADC0832 未工作时其CS 输入端应为高电平,此时芯片禁用,CLK 和DO/DI 的电平可任意。当要进行A/D 转换时,须先将CS 使能端置于低电平A/D转换子程序流程图3、LCD显示子程序LCD显示程序的设计一般先要确定LCD的初始化、光标定位、确定显示字符。实物图总结•本次设计即基于A/D转换器原理,通过一个A/D(ADC0832模拟数字转换)芯
模数转换,ADC0832,AD转换,AD电路图参加全国电子大赛时准备的东西,有仿真,有电路图,还有ADC0832计算电阻阻值更多下载资源、学习资料请访问CSDN文库频道.adc0832 数字电压表(程序+仿真图) unsigned char code tab[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8, 0x80,0x90}; char code tablewe[]={ 0xfd,0xfb,0xf7 adc0832 数字
从上文的校准流程(图2)可以看出校准过程是逐渐逼近目标值的闭环控制过程,涉及到的目标值有两个,分别是内部2V参考的目标值以及12位DAC输出的目标值。该目标值的这一课我们来学习ADC0832芯片的应用。模—数(AD)和数—模(DA)转换是模拟电路和数字电路进行沟通的渠道,从前面的课程我们知道,数字电路里,电平只有高和低两种状